Superb Petrified Wood Themed Restaurant

As a food enthusiast in Tsuen Wan, I often search for new dining spots in the area and share the good ones with fellow foodies. Nina Park, the largest petrified wood park in Asia, is a new attraction in Tsuen Wan. Next to the park, a new restaurant called Parkside has opened, and I want to share my experience with you. Sharing the same entrance as NOC, the front part of the venue is a coffee shop, while the back is Parkside. The decor here is stunning, especially for Tsuen Wan, and is unparalleled. There is also an outdoor seating area where you can enjoy your meal next to the park. However, with temperatures over 30 degrees Celsius, it's wiser to sit indoors with air conditioning. When you're hot and sweaty, a cold drink is the most practical choice. Fossil Flurry is the restaurant's signature drink, designed to match the petrified wood park theme. Made with Oreo, cream, and milk, it's quite filling. Instead of worrying about what to eat, why not go for the tasting menu? The Italian beef carpaccio is exquisitely presented, tender, and pairs perfectly with the spicy arugula. Years ago, I tried Sichuan spicy watermelon at a modern Chinese restaurant, and it was unexpectedly excellent. Nowadays, there's no need to strictly categorize cuisines, as you can find this delightful dish here too. The refreshing and juicy watermelon, infused with the numbing aroma of Sichuan pepper oil, is a long-missed taste. There were two soups available that night. The Hokkaido corn and potato soup is a safe choice. However, I was eager to try the chef's new creation, the laksa foam soup. It has a rich flavor, with the spiciness kicking in later, making it quite interesting! The dry-cured ham and mushroom pizza has a crispy crust, and the combination of ham, mushrooms, and arugula is hard to go wrong with. The prawn roll pasta may seem ordinary, but the chef used red wine lees for seasoning, giving it a taste reminiscent of Shaoxing wine, surprisingly harmonious with the Western-style pasta. The roast chicken is tender with crispy skin, not too dry, even the breast meat. The highlight is the flavorful Piri Piri sauce, which elevates the dish. The freshly fried fries on the side are naturally not soggy. For desserts, there are two options: the date caramel pudding, which is not as sweet as expected, and the special petrified wood chocolate cake, designed specifically for the park. Restaurant Information: Parkside @ Nina Shop 201, 2/F, Nina Tower Phase 1, 8 Yeung Uk Road, Tsuen Wan
